Transfer Of Merit Ceremony
Dec 24 @ 10:30 am – 11:30 am

When we exert ourselves to practice the Dharma we create good consequences or merit; the transfer of merit ceremony is a way for us to devote a particular time and effort to offering that merit for the benefit of specific beings and the world and beings around us.

Kanzeon Ceremony
Dec 31 @ 10:30 am – 12:30 pm

Since the teaching of compassion is fundamentally important in Buddhism, in many Zen temples each day begins with a ceremony for the Bodhisattva of compassion, Avalokiteshwara or Kanzeon. Our Kanzeon ceremony is a variation of our morning service, emphasizing the scripture of Avalokiteshwara, a chapter of the Lotus sutra.

Meditation and the ceremony are followed by tea and a Dharma discussion.

New Years Eve Meditation Vigil and Ceremony
Dec 31 @ 7:00 pm – 10:30 pm

Around New Years, it is traditional to spend a little time at the temple reflecting on the past year and setting our intention for the coming year. For New Years Eve at the priory, we will have some extra periods of meditation interspersed with walking meditation beginning at 7pm. Meditation will be followed by a New Years Ceremony at 9:30pm, ringing the temple bell and a festive tea. You are welcome to join us at any time during the evening. The evening will end at about 10:30pm.
